CC(Challenge Collapsar)攻击是一种常见的分布式拒绝服务(DDoS)攻击方式,旨在通过大量模拟真实用户访问来耗尽服务器资源,从而导致网站或应用无法正常响应合法用户的请求。与传统的DDoS攻击不同,CC攻击并不依赖于大量的数据包洪泛,而是通过精心构造的HTTP请求,利用服务器处理这些请求时消耗的计算资源和带宽,最终使服务器过载。
CC攻击的工作原理
CC攻击通常由多个分布在全球各地的僵尸网络(botnet)发起。攻击者会控制这些受感染的设备(如计算机、物联网设备等),并通过它们向目标服务器发送看似合法的HTTP请求。这些请求可能是针对特定的URL路径、表单提交、文件下载等操作,尤其是那些需要大量服务器资源进行处理的操作。
由于每个请求看起来都是正常的,因此传统的防火墙和入侵检测系统可能难以识别出这些恶意流量。随着时间的推移,越来越多的并发连接会逐渐耗尽服务器的资源,导致其响应速度变慢甚至完全崩溃。即使是合法用户也无法正常访问网站或应用。
CC攻击对服务器安全的威胁
CC攻击不仅会影响服务器的性能,还可能带来更严重的安全隐患:
- 资源耗尽: CC攻击会导致服务器CPU、内存、带宽等关键资源被大量占用,进而影响其他正常业务的运行,甚至可能导致整个服务器瘫痪。
- 数据泄露风险: 在某些情况下,攻击者可能会利用CC攻击作为掩护,趁机实施其他类型的攻击,例如SQL注入、跨站脚本攻击(XSS)等,以窃取敏感信息。
- 声誉损害: 如果网站频繁遭受CC攻击而无法提供稳定的服务,将严重影响用户体验,并可能导致用户流失,给企业带来经济损失和品牌声誉受损。
如何防御CC攻击
为了有效应对CC攻击,企业和组织可以采取以下措施:
- 使用专业的DDoS防护服务: 许多云服务商和网络安全公司都提供了专门针对DDoS攻击的防护方案,能够实时监测并过滤掉异常流量。
- 优化服务器配置: 合理设置服务器的最大连接数、超时时间等参数,减少不必要的资源消耗;确保应用程序代码经过充分优化,提高其抗压能力。
- 部署Web应用防火墙(WAF): WAF可以识别并阻止恶意HTTP请求,保护网站免受各种Web攻击。
- 实施流量清洗: 对进入服务器的流量进行深度分析,区分正常流量和可疑流量,并将后者重定向到专门的清洗中心进行处理。
- 定期更新和打补丁: 确保操作系统、中间件、数据库等软件始终处于最新版本,及时修复已知的安全漏洞。
CC攻击是一种极具隐蔽性和破坏力的网络攻击手段,必须引起高度重视。通过综合运用多种技术和管理措施,可以大大降低受到CC攻击的风险,保障服务器的安全性和稳定性。
本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/82500.html
其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。